Analysis of the reasons for low rotation speed of fire pumps

The fire pump is an important component of the fire protection system; it functions like a human heart, playing a crucial role in delivering water for firefighting. If the speed of the fire pump is too low, there may be very little water output or no water at all, resulting in the failure of the fire protection system. Therefore, when the fire pump operates at too low a speed, it is necessary to analyze the reasons promptly and eliminate the fault. Shanghai Liangong Pump Industry will analyze for you the possible reasons for low rotation speeds of several fire pumps. I. Improper installation. A too small center distance between the two pulleys, or axes that are not parallel enough, result in the tight side of the belt being installed on top, which leads to a too small wrap angle. Errors in calculating the diameters of the pulleys, as well as a large eccentricity between the axes of a fire pump driven by a coupling, can all cause changes in the speed of the fire pump. II. Mechanical failures of the fire pump itself. Loose fastening nuts on the impeller and pump shaft, or deformation and bending of the pump shaft, can cause the impeller to shift significantly and come into direct contact with the pump casing; in addition, damaged bearings can also lead to a reduction in the speed of the fire pump. III. Wear of the conveyor belt. Many large fire pumps use belt drives; over time, the belts wear out and become loose, resulting in slippage and thus a decrease in the pump’s rotation speed. IV. Repair of power engines is not recorded. The motor loses its magnetism due to burned-out windings, and changes in the number of windings turns, wire diameter, or wiring method during maintenance, as well as factors resulting from incomplete elimination of faults during repair, can also cause a change in the speed of the fire pump. V. Human factors. A considerable number of users, due to the damage of the original motor, arbitrarily install another motor to drive the pump, which results in low flow rates, low head pressure, or even an inability to draw water. After understanding the various reasons for the low rotation speed of fire pumps, it is possible to take appropriate actions based on those causes, ensuring that the fire pumps remain in proper working condition at all times.
